lol
1{ stdenv, fetchurl, iptables, pkgconfig }:
2
3assert stdenv.isLinux;
4
5stdenv.mkDerivation rec {
6 name = "miniupnpd-1.9.20150721";
7
8 src = fetchurl {
9 url = "http://miniupnp.free.fr/files/download.php?file=${name}.tar.gz";
10 sha256 = "0w2422wfcir333qd300swkdvmksdfdllspplnz8vbv13a1724h4k";
11 name = "${name}.tar.gz";
12 };
13
14 buildInputs = [ iptables ];
15 nativeBuildInputs= [ pkgconfig ];
16
17 NIX_CFLAGS_LINK = "-liptc";
18
19 makefile = "Makefile.linux";
20
21 buildFlags = "miniupnpd genuuid";
22
23 installFlags = "PREFIX=$(out) INSTALLPREFIX=$(out)";
24
25 meta = {
26 homepage = http://miniupnp.free.fr/;
27 description = "A daemon that implements the UPnP Internet Gateway Device (IGD) specification";
28 platforms = stdenv.lib.platforms.linux;
29 };
30}